WORCESTER, Mass. – The Worcester Railers hosted the Adirondack Thunder on Saturday evening at the DCU Center for the first of two games on the weekend. Coming off a 5-4 win over the Thunder in Glens Falls on Friday night, the Railers would keep their momentum rolling posting a 3-2 win, in a tightly played game before a crowd of just over 5000 fans in the building.
Worcester would score first on a goal by Justin Gill, just 2:38 into the first period. In the second period the Railers would push the lead to 2-0 on a goal by Tanner Schachle, 4:45 into the frame. Adirondack would score the next two goals to tie the game at 2-2, Ian Pierce getting his first professional goal coming at 9:17, and Kaleb Ergang would tie the game with 10 seconds remaining in the second period. In the third period Worcester’s Tyler Kobryn would be the hero getting the game winner with 5:23 remaining in regulation, and earning first star of the game. Michael Bullion in net for the Railers would pick up the win with 22 saves, and Adirondack goaltender Henry Welsch would have 30 saves on 33 shots by Worcester.
